What to know about ZIP 88350

ZIP code 88350 covers Timberon, NM in Otero County with a population of about 406.

At a glance, the area shows median age of 59.2 versus a U.S. median of about 38.9.

It sits in telephone area code 575; U.S. House district NM-2; the ALBUQUERQUE - SANTA FE media market.

Climate risk and migration signals

FEMA’s National Risk Index rates natural-hazard risk for Timberon CDP, NM as Relatively Moderate (composite score 84.7), which is elevated versus much of the country. The strongest component scores on US5 are wildfire (98.2) and flood (88.6). These scores are county-linked NRI values published for planning context — all ZIP codes in the same county share the same composite score on US5. Useful when comparing insurance and disaster exposure across areas, not a substitute for a parcel-level flood or fire determination.

Climate normals for Timberon CDP, NM show little to no average snow and around 28.4 inches of annual precipitation.
